tests: enable logging for pid1, disable for other systemd services

systemd-udev generated an insane amount of log output at debug level.
It would break TEST-02-CRYPTSETUP by filling the overflowing the disk
(which seems to be a bug in itself!).
This commit is contained in:
Zbigniew Jędrzejewski-Szmek 2016-04-25 14:20:57 -04:00
parent e14b866bc1
commit 61b480b68b

View file

@ -64,7 +64,6 @@ run_qemu() {
find_qemu_bin || return 1
KERNEL_APPEND="root=/dev/sda1 \
systemd.log_level=debug \
raid=noautodetect \
loglevel=2 \
init=$ROOTLIBDIR/systemd \
@ -245,6 +244,9 @@ install_systemd() {
# we strip binaries since debug symbols increase binaries size a lot
# and it could fill the available space
strip_binaries
# enable debug logging in PID1
echo LogLevel=debug >> $initdir/etc/systemd/system.conf
}
install_missing_libraries() {